    Removing Movie Meta Data


    Folks,

    I thank each of you who responded in my earlier thread. I now have a second issue to crop up...

    I was ripping a DVD (The Enforcer (1976)) with YAMMM running. When things were done, I went into MC to the Movie Library and another movie (The Enforcer (1951)) was in place on the menu list, but the movie came up as the one I wanted. I tried deleting the meta data, but it will NOT go away. Any ideas? TIA...

    Rename the folder to The Enforcer (1976) and then delete *.dvdid.xml, folder.original.jpg and folder.jpg. It should pull the proper information from there.

    mikinho,

    I did that and that worked, however, now the issue is I keep editing the meta file to be the proper genre for each movie, but when I go back into MC, the edited genre info is reverted back to what it was before, namely the drive letter of the root drive. Any ideas?

    You must have the "Use parent folder name as primary genre" option enabled in Yammm. When enabled it use the parent folder name as the genre. Sounds like you have each movie as a subfolder of the root drive? I should add a check for it. So just disable that feature or if you want more control move the folders to a Genre subfolder.
